Indianapolis - A Hub of Culture and Sports

Indianapolis is not just the capital of Indiana; it's one of the most vibrant sports destinations in the United States. Centrally located, just a day’s drive from over half of the states in the U.S., this city attracts a multitude of visitors with its major sporting events and rich cultural activities.

Grand sporting events like the Super Bowl and the Olympic Swim Trials have taken place here, solidifying Indianapolis's status on the global sports map. Notably, the city proudly hosts more than 20 NCAA Final Four events over the years, more than any other state. Here, you can cheer for the Indiana Pacers basketball team or the Indiana Fever women's team, both of which are becoming stars in the professional sports arena.

Highlight: Indianapolis Motor Speedway

The Indianapolis Motor Speedway is a key symbol of the city’s sports culture, most famously known for the Indianapolis 500, the largest single-day sporting event in the world. Every year, during Memorial Day weekend in late May, hundreds of thousands of racing fans gather to witness the 200-lap, 500-mile race. It’s not just a race day; it’s a true festival where emotions and dreams come alive.

Beyond the race, visitors can enjoy the vibrant atmosphere of side events like the 500 Festival Parade. This is one of the largest parades in the country and adds to the lively spirit of May in Indianapolis.

Exploring Cultural Attractions

While discovering Indianapolis, don’t forget to visit White River State Park, which features lush green spaces and attractions like the Indianapolis Zoo, Indiana State Museum, and Eiteljorg Museum. It’s not just a relaxing area; it’s a cultural hub with frequent art events and exhibitions.

Indianapolis is also famous for its rich jazz culture, where legends like Wes Montgomery once performed. Head to Indiana Avenue to explore renowned jazz clubs such as Chatterbox Jazz Club and The Jazz Kitchen.

Important Information for Vietnamese Travelers

To reach Indianapolis, you can fly from Vietnam with layovers in cities like Tokyo or Seoul before connecting to Indianapolis. A U.S. visa is required, so be sure to prepare in advance. Visa costs typically range from 4-6 million VND, depending on the type of visa.

Once you arrive, getting around the city is quite easy thanks to its modern public transportation system and bike rental services. If you plan to visit many popular attractions, consider purchasing an Indy Attraction Pass to save on entrance fees.

Dining in Indianapolis is quite affordable, with an average meal costing around 300,000 VND. If you're a food lover, be sure to sample local dishes at popular markets or restaurants.

Exploring the Surrounding Areas

There are also many interesting areas around Indianapolis to explore, such as the Factory Arts District with its bohemian artistic vibe, or Broad Ripple Village, which is filled with unique eateries and shops. If you enjoy hunting for antiques, check out the Fountain-Fletcher area.
